Summary Elephants are the largest land animals with an equally large appetite to match. They feed predominantly on bark, roots and leaves- but its the way they get at these food sources that have a dire effect on their habitats. Using their large bodies and powerful tusks they tear trees down transforming green woodlands into barren grasslands. Their destructive method of feeding has devastating consequences not only on their environment but also on the other species that call these regions home.
